===Filming=== To make the show more cost-effective, it was principally filmed on specially designed small sets at [[BBC Television Centre]] created by designer Tony Thorpe. The sets were de-constructed and rebuilt during the period of studio filming, as was normal for studio series then.<ref name="Britain's Best Sitcom"/> In particular, the Queen's [[throne room]] and Blackadder's front room were featured in every episode, with only two further unique sets per episode, including an execution chamber in "Head" and a Spanish [[dungeon]] in "Chains".<ref name="Lewisohn"/> Only one outside location shoot was used in the whole series, which took place before principal filming on Thursday 30 May 1985 at [[Wilton House]], [[Wiltshire]]. These outdoor scenes were Blackadder's courting scene in "Bells" and the end title sequences.<ref name="Blackadder Hall">[https://web.archive.org/web/20071103192743/http://www.blackadderhall.com/library/ba2_timewarp_3.html Blackadder Hall].co.uk. Retrieved 13 January 2008</ref> Studio recordings shot in front of a live audience began on Sunday 9 June 1985 with the recording of "Head". Subsequent episodes were filmed on a weekly basis in the sequence "Bells", "Potato", "Money", "Beer" and "Chains".<ref name="Blackadder Hall"/> Director [[Mandie Fletcher]] was keen for the action to be shot spontaneously and was averse to complex costume changes or special effects which required recording to be halted. She is reputed to have said filming it was "a bit like doing Shakespeare in front of an audience β it's not at all like doing sitcom."<ref name="Blackadder Hall"/>
